This legislative session, the UofL Student Activities Board and Ban Conversion Therapy Kentucky are launching a campaign to protect LGBTQ youth. Get informed by listening to Sam Brinton, a conversion therapy survivor and head of advocacy and government affairs for The Trevor Project, tell their story, followed by “Boy Erased” at 8 p.m., a Golden Globe-nominated film based on the memoir of Garrard Conley, the son of a Baptist pastor who was forced to enter conversion therapy under threat of losing his family.
